  4. Hi, Has anyone been able to remove the OEM 6 CD Changer/Radio that came with the Lexus RX and installed an after market system (CD,Radio,sat nav). I took mine to my local Pioneer guy to fit my AVIC-HD1BT sat nav and told me when he disconnected the radio, the heating/aircon and buttons controls where not working. Guessing there shud be a bypass to connect all this but he didnt want to fiddle with anythin so said he cant do it. Wondering if anyone has been successful in bypassing this and how to go about it.
